Price Upon Request - Double Helix, Contemporary Color Photography, Oversized Art FramedBy Roberta FinebergLocated in New york, NYFor Double Helix, 2021 Roberta Fineberg is inspired by abstract painting. The artist explores the concept of infinite possibilities. Appealing to RF’s desire to alternate between the concrete and the abstract, the artist selects a theme of the eternal feminine, a female swimmer, repeated to affect a modern mandala: A swimmer moves, floats in aqua-marine waters through a kaleidoscopic view. A single image flipped and rotated in 16 quadrants forms a collage on movement, space, time, rhythm, and color. The contemporary color photograph is 40” x 60” an archival pigment print mounted on dibond with plexi face mount. The art is signed, dated, titled on verso (back of work) by the artist. Edition of 5. 2- a/p's. Provenance: Private Collector *** Artist's Bio: As a photographer and visual artist, Roberta Fineberg (RF) focuses on the themes of serendipity, inventiveness, and development of ideas for her photography, video, installations, works on paper, and painting. Drawn to experimentation, she explores diverse mediums and subjects such as the ephemeral (butterfly series), stolen moments (documentary work), play, timelessness, the enduring, and significance of matter. In July 2022, Roberta Fineberg’s Double Helix was included in a Sotheby’s auction in New York City and exhibited in the preview show Contemporary Discoveries.
